RudCom Releases List of Most Influential Personalities From Northern Ghana

Tamale, Ghana– Rudder Communications has released names of its 2020 most influential personalities from Northern Ghana.

The release of the list of names forms part of the implementation of  its annual human capital development project dubbed: “The 100 Most Influential Personalities From Northern Ghana” (The 100 MIPs).

The project uses the success stories of natives of Northern Ghana who are making impact in society or excelling in their career to inspire school children and other young people through its 100 MIPs magazine.

The organisation which is collaborating with its subsidiary Savannah News, believe that when young people read about people they consider as their role models, it goes a long way to inspire them to also work hard to achieve their dreams.

“Constant reading by young people has the power to cause an improvement in their literacy knowledge. Reading about the successes of some of the personalities who are scientists, artists or entrepreneurs, could ignite their desire to also pursue similar dreams”, Executive Director of RudCom, Joseph Ziem explains the reasons behind the project.

According to him, the next phase of the project is to write the citations and biographies of all the 100 MIPs. “We are contacting each personality to request certain information from them to enable us develop their biographies. In the next six months and beyond, this is what we will be doing including working towards the production of the magazines. When we’re done with all these, each MIP will be contacted and their citations presented to them at their place of work or home”, he said.

There have however been calls by some individuals and institutions to make the project an award scheme that brings together all MIPs on a single platform to present citations to them in the presence of the media, family members and other dignitaries.

But Joseph Ziem response to the calls said that, “the project is not an award because RudCom wants to be different from other institutions. Awards schemes normally come with a lot glitz and glamour and all the hype and as a result, individuals who get nominated for such honour usually focus on themselves and the trophy or plaque they are to receive. But we want people to really feel proud for being nominated or voted for because they merit it and their life story would be used to inspire a village boy or girl somewhere who probably has no hope of what they would become in future. We want our children and younger siblings to relate to stories of people who also grew up in the same environment they’re growing in but by dint of hard work made it to the top of their career or succeeded in life. These are the reasons why we chose to call it 100 MIPs project and not 100 MIPs award. If we make it an award we would eventually deviate from the objectives we want to achieve.

“Also, let me add that the project is not a rating tool that seeks to classify achievers and non-achievers. Anyone who gets nominated really deserves it. We cannot nominate everybody at a go. But since it’s a yearly project, every native of Northern Ghana anywhere who meets our criteria would definitely be nominated in future projects. It’s once in a lifetime and so those who made it to the list in 2019 and this year cannot be nominated again in future. But there is a second chance for persons who couldn’t  garner enough votes to be added to the list”, he stated.

To be considered for nomination, a person must have excelled or is successful in their chosen career or profession; must have made significant progress to the top of their career when compared to their peers; or must have made significant impact in the lives of other people or the community they hail from.
